NDPS Crackdown: Srinagar Police Attaches Drug Money-Linked Property Worth ₹1.5 Crore

Srinagar Police Seals ₹1.5 Crore Illegally Acquired Property of Drug Peddler Under NDPS ActSrinagar, Apr 28 (JKNS): Continuing its intensified crackdown against drug trafficking under the ongoing Nasha Mukt Jammu & Kashmir Abhiyaan, Srinagar Police has attached immovable property worth approximately ₹1.5 crore belonging to a notorious drug peddler.

Police spokesperson in a statement issued here to news agency JKNS stated that, Police has attached immovable property worth approximately ₹1.5 crore belonging to a notorious drug peddler.

Police Station Rainawari, acting under the provisions of Section 68-F of the NDPS Act, attached a single-storey residential house along with land measuring 11 marlas belonging to accused Bilal Ahmad Patoo S/o Ali Mohammad Patoo R/o Sultan Mohalla, Saidakadal, Srinagar.

The accused is involved in FIR No. 39/2022 under Sections 8/20-29 of the NDPS Act, statement reads.

The said property has been identified as an illegally acquired asset generated through proceeds of drug trafficking.

This action underscores the firm commitment of Srinagar Police to dismantle the financial networks of drug peddlers and curb the menace of narcotics in the region. Citizens are urged to continue supporting police efforts by sharing information related to drug trafficking, spokesperson said. (JKNS)
